Be Connected. Be Authentic.Students of Generation Z want truth, individualism, and dialogue. Authenticity is key.
Gen Z is analytical and pragmatic and use all the channels for their research, including reading reviews, learning about your school and where it stands on social and environmental issues. They often listen to each other more than an authority figure, so make sure that your institution is aligned with their core values at all times. Students research! Recent studies have shown that Gen Z values the validity of print. As opposed to the internet, where sources can be murky, digital ads track you, and fake news easily proliferates, print cuts a credible swath through the noise.
